Summary
A profession that cuts, processes, and polishes stone materials to produce and install products used in buildings, statues, tombstones, etc.
Description
Stonemasons process stone materials such as marble and granite using cutting machines, polishing machines, and hand tools to manufacture and install architectural decorative materials, tombstones, statues, etc. They handle everything from material selection, blueprint reading, operation of measuring instruments, bonding and filling work, finishing polishing, and waterproofing treatment. There is a lot of on-site construction work, requiring knowledge of heavy equipment operation, crane and slinging work, and safety and health management.
Future Outlook
While there is a challenge of successor shortage, stonemasons with advanced skills have stable demand and are valued in the market for tombstones and architectural decorative stones.
